The family of Sandra Bland is filing a federal lawsuit against the state trooper who arrested her as well as other authorities, NBC reports. Police say that Bland committed suicide three days after being arrested after being stopped for failing to signal a lane change. Bland’s family does not believe the suicide claim and said that authorities have been withholding information from them.
“The bottom line is: She never should have been inside of the jail, period,” said Bland’s mother Geneva Reed-Veal.
The lawsuit holds the Department of Public Safety responsible for Bland’s death and claims that the state trooper acted recklessly in arresting her while other officers showed a “conscious disregard for her safety.” The family also wants the Department of Justice to investigate her death as well.
They are seeking unspecified damages.

According to a bankruptcy documents, 50 cent spends $108,000 a month and has a monthly income of $185,000, Billboard reports. His income is mainly from interest from investments and royalties.
His expenses cost a pretty penny as well. The Southpaw star reportedly spends $72,000 a month to maintain his Connecticut mansion, which was once home to Mike Tyson. The documents also say that Fif owes money to his fitness coach, stylist and barber.
The G-Unit rep filed for chapter 11 bankruptcy after a judge ordered him to pay $7 million to Rick Ross’ ex-girlfriend for releasing a sex tape of her and her ex-boyfriend in 2009.

Nicki Minaj is an advocate of women feeling empowered and being celebrated, so it is no surprise that she donated to Amber Rose’s S### Walk. According to the GoFundMe page, Meek Mill’s bae put up $5,000 for the cause.
The S### Walk, which will take place Oct. 3rd in Los Angeles, is a protest march to end double standards towards women and end rape culture. So far, $26,900 has been raised toward her goal of $45,000. The money will go towards providing free HIV tests, food vendors, sexual awareness booths and other vendors.

A woman has filed a lawsuit against the creators of the FOX hit Empire for allegedly stealing her life story, TMZ reports. Sophia Eggelston claims that she is the real “Cookie,” the character played by Taraji P. Henson, and that many aspects of that character fit her real life. Her lawsuit is for $300 million.
Eggleston said that she gave a copy of her autobiography to a screenwriter in 2011 and that that screenwriter later pitched the book to Lee Daniels, who later became the co-creator of Empire.
Eggleston isn’t the first to claim that the Empire creators stole their life story. Ron Newt, claims that when he met Terrence Howard, he pitched him a documentary he was working on about his life as a gangster and a pimp. After the FOX series premiered, he reportedly filed a lawsuit for $1 billion because the similarities hit too close to home.
Bobbi Kristina Brown may be at peace but the drama in her family remains. According to reports, a family member has sold a picture of the 22-year-old lying in her coffin to a tabloid for $100,000. The photo was reportedly taken at her viewing last Friday (Jul. 31). The name of tabloid has not been revealed nor has which family member it was. Brown was laid to rest on Aug. 1st in Alpharetta, GA at the St. James United Methodist Church.
In July, there were reports of an extended family member trying to sell a picture of Brown in her bed at the hospice facility. The unidentified relative tried to sell the picture to TMZ, but they passed on it. That person was trying to sell the hospice photo for $100,000 as well.
